Understanding Oxalates and Their Impact

Oxalates, or oxalic acid, are naturally occurring compounds found in many plants. They serve various roles in plants, including defense mechanisms against pests and regulation of calcium levels. For humans, oxalates are a double-edged sword. While harmless in moderate amounts, high oxalate intake can contribute to health issues such as kidney stone formation and interfere with mineral absorption.

Oxalates bind with minerals like calcium to form crystals, which may accumulate in the kidneys as stones in susceptible individuals. This makes understanding the oxalate content of foods crucial for those prone to kidney stones or other oxalate-related health concerns.

Oxalate Content in Cilantro Compared to Other Herbs

Cilantro is generally considered low to moderate in oxalate content compared to some other leafy greens and herbs. While it does contain oxalates, the levels are not as high as in spinach or beet greens, which are notorious for their elevated oxalate concentrations.

Here’s a detailed comparison of oxalate levels in cilantro and other common herbs and leafy greens presented in the table below:

Plant Oxalate Content (mg per 100g) Oxalate Level
Cilantro (fresh leaves) 15-20 mg Low to Moderate
Spinach (fresh) 600-750 mg High
Beet Greens (fresh) 610-800 mg High
Parsley (fresh) 30-45 mg Moderate
Basil (fresh) 10-15 mg Low

As seen above, cilantro’s oxalate content is relatively low compared to spinach or beet greens. This makes it a safer choice for those who need to monitor their oxalate intake but still want fresh herbs to flavor their dishes.

The Chemistry Behind Cilantro’s Oxalates

Oxalic acid exists in two main forms: soluble and insoluble. Soluble oxalates dissolve in water and can be absorbed into the bloodstream more readily, while insoluble oxalates bind with minerals like calcium and are less bioavailable.

In cilantro, most of the oxalates are found in soluble form but at relatively low concentrations. This means that while some absorption occurs, the overall burden on the body is minimal when consumed in typical culinary quantities.

The plant synthesizes these compounds as part of its metabolic processes. Environmental factors such as soil composition, sunlight exposure, and plant maturity can influence the exact amount of oxalates present. Younger cilantro leaves tend to have slightly lower levels compared to older leaves.

Cooking methods also affect oxalate content. Boiling cilantro briefly may reduce soluble oxalates by leaching them into water; however, since cilantro is often used fresh or added at the end of cooking for flavor retention, this reduction is usually minimal.

Health Implications of Oxalates in Cilantro

For most people, eating cilantro poses no significant risk related to its oxalate content. The amounts present are too small to cause kidney stones or mineral deficiencies when consumed as part of a balanced diet.

However, individuals with a history of calcium oxalate kidney stones or those advised by healthcare professionals to follow a low-oxalate diet should be mindful. Even though cilantro’s levels are low compared to other foods, cumulative intake from multiple sources can add up.

Moreover, excessive consumption of high-oxalate foods combined with inadequate hydration increases stone formation risk. Therefore, moderation and proper fluid intake remain key preventive measures.

Cilantro’s Nutritional Profile Beyond Oxalates

Focusing solely on oxalates overlooks cilantro’s impressive nutritional value. It packs vitamins A, C, and K along with minerals such as potassium and manganese. Its antioxidants help combat oxidative stress and inflammation.

This herb also contains essential oils responsible for its unique aroma and potential antimicrobial properties. These factors contribute positively to overall health when incorporated regularly into meals.

Here’s a quick snapshot of key nutrients per 100 grams of fresh cilantro:

    • Vitamin A: 337 µg (42% DV)
    • Vitamin C: 27 mg (30% DV)
    • Vitamin K: 310 µg (258% DV)
    • Potassium: 521 mg (11% DV)
    • Manganese: 0.36 mg (16% DV)

These nutrients support immune function, bone health, blood clotting mechanisms, and cardiovascular wellness — all reasons why cilantro deserves a spot in your kitchen despite its modest oxalate content.

The Role of Hydration With Oxalate Intake

Water intake plays a pivotal role in managing dietary oxalates’ impact on kidney stone risk. Adequate hydration dilutes urine concentration and prevents crystal aggregation.

The Broader Context: Oxalate Intake From Diets Worldwide

Oxalic acid is widespread across various cuisines due to its presence in numerous vegetables and herbs beyond just cilantro: rhubarb stalks (very high), nuts like almonds and cashews (moderately high), tea leaves (variable), spinach-rich dishes common globally — all contribute significantly more than what you’d get from typical servings of fresh coriander leaves alone.

Therefore focusing solely on one herb without considering total dietary patterns misses the bigger picture regarding managing dietary risks associated with this compound family effectively.
